Located in the trendy Tribeca neighborhood of Manhattan, Desbrosses Street is known for its dining scene featuring numerous restaurants serving different types of cuisines. Some of the top restaurants in the area include:
Tribeca Rooftop
A stunning event space and restaurant, Tribeca Rooftop offers a chic atmosphere and delicious American cuisine with a focus on fresh, seasonal ingredients.
The Greek
This contemporary Greek restaurant serves authentic Mediterranean cuisine with a modern twist. The menu features traditional dishes like spanakopita and grilled octopus, as well as innovative creations like Greek-style sushi rolls.
Locanda Verde
A popular Italian trattoria, Locanda Verde serves rustic Italian dishes made with locally sourced ingredients. The restaurant is known for its cozy atmosphere and delicious handmade pastas.
Smith & Mills
This intimate restaurant and bar is housed in a former carriage house and features a menu of comfort food classics like burgers and mac & cheese, along with an extensive cocktail list.

One of the most popular cuisines on Desbrosses Street is Italian. The top-rated Italian restaurant in the area is Il Mulino Prime Steakhouse, which offers an extensive menu of traditional Italian dishes as well as delicious steaks. The prices are on the higher side, but it’s worth it for the quality of food and service. Another great spot is Locanda Verde, which has a cozy atmosphere and serves up some of the best pasta dishes in the city.
If you're looking for something a bit more casual, check out Blue Ribbon Sushi Bar & Grill. With its laid-back atmosphere and delicious sushi rolls, it's a popular spot for both locals and tourists alike. Prices are reasonable considering the quality of food on offer.
For those who love French cuisine, Frenchette is the place to go. Its rustic decor and classic French dishes make for an unforgettable dining experience. It's a bit pricey, but worth it for those special occasions.
For something different, try Khe-Yo - a Laotian restaurant serving up flavorful dishes that will transport your taste buds to Southeast Asia. The prices are reasonable considering the quality of food on offer.
On Desbrosses Street, there are plenty of options for both locals and tourists to enjoy. If you're looking to grab a quick bite or a cup of coffee, check out Bubby’s - known for its homemade pies and comfort food classics. There's also a Shake Shack for those craving burgers and fries.
